A quick guide on THCA and terpenes

THCA is the acidic forerunner to THC. It is not intoxicating in its raw state. Warm changes THCA right into THC through decarboxylation, which alters both the effect and the taste. Terpenes, the aromatic substances that give lemon zest its breeze and basil its perfume, exist in marijuana and in common foods. They vaporize and degrade with heat, and each has its own boiling point and sensory footprint.

Limonene scents like citrus peels and offers a brilliant, nearly effervescent lift. Myrcene leans natural and musky, believe ripe mango and damp bay leaves. Pinene strings via yearn needles and rosemary, honing perception like a woodland stroll after rainfall. Caryophyllene beings in black pepper and clove, deeper and spicier, and distinctively binds to CB2 receptors. Linalool softens things with lavender and cooked stone fruit notes. There are dozens extra, however those five turn up often in contemporary THCA flower.

The first policy is easy: if you intend to experience the raw terpene arrangement of a flower, prevent overheating it. Vaporize at low temperatures or utilize cool preparations. If you plan to activate THCA, recognize that THC's heat and body will certainly take spotlight and some top-end terpenes will certainly blow off unless you manage the heat with care.

Sourcing blossom for flavor

Flavor-forward THCA blossom tends to come from cultivars bred and treated with scent in mind. Search for cultivators that publish third-party lab results with terpene readouts, not just cannabinoid total amounts. For sampling sessions, I get smaller amounts from 3 or four great deals, then scent each as soon as I break the seal. If the leading note strikes cleanly and the base note sticks around without hay or cardboard, you get on the appropriate track. Good humidity control through a Bovida or Integra pack preserves terpene integrity over weeks, not months. I attempt to utilize a container within four to six weeks of opening for peak aroma.

Cure quality matters greater than hype. You can have a cultivar recognized for limonene, however if it was dried out too quick, you will certainly get citrus pith and turf. If the treatment was slow and awesome, the very same blossom can scent like grated lemon peel with a line of wonderful cream.

Temperature is your throttle

I maintain three temperature bands for blossom solution. Cold to room temperature level for raw THCA applications, a reduced vaporizer range between about 160 to 175 Celsius for aroma-forward sessions, and a higher variety around 180 to 200 Celsius when we want a fuller vapor body and some decarboxylation.

With raw prep work such as carpaccio, salads, and instilled oils, the blossom never ever touches heat, which preserves the full terpene spectrum yet maintains the THCA unconverted. With low-temp vaporization, you can express the blossom's brighter volatiles and set those vapors with food the way you could incorporate the fragrance of fresh herbs at the table. Greater temperatures will unlock larger, baked fruit and spice notes while risking terpene loss on top end. The sweet area relies on the cultivar. I take a few examination pulls at 165, 175, and 185 Celsius and note when the aroma thins or turns woody. That tells me where to establish the tool for the pairing.

Classic terpene households and their food partners

The ideal pairings often read like a discussion between what you smell and what you chew. Below are the families I go back to usually, with food recommendations that regularly land.

Limonene dominant flower fulfills anything citrus, however the most reliable match is acid balanced with fat. Believe Meyer lemon butter sauce over seared scallops. The scallop brings sweet taste and a small brine, the butter serves as a terpene carrier, and the lemon lines up with limonene for a tidy echo. For a plant-based alternative, charred broccolini dressed with maintained lemon and toasted almonds checks the very same boxes. The crisis of the almond gives a place for the fragrance to resolve, and a flick of sea salt develops the edge.

Pinene chooses resinous herbs and crisp structures. I such as pinene-forward blossom alongside rosemary lamb chops or a rosemary olive oil cake when I want dessert pairings. Even a simple treat - shaved fennel salad with eco-friendly apple and dill - gives pinene a stage. If you want to soften pinene's intensity, present sweet taste via honey or baked carrots, but keep acidity modest so you do not strip the evergreen notes.

Myrcene desires ripe fruit, mild seasonings, and reduced warm. Smoked mango skewers brushed with lime and a pinch of sumac have actually convinced more than one doubter. The sumac includes citrusy tannin that raises myrcene's planet without pressing it into mud. Slow-cooked tomatoes, like a confit cherry tomato over ricotta salute, additionally agree with myrcene, especially if the blossom carries a haze or kush background. Stay clear of raw garlic bombs, which can bulldoze myrcene's softer edges.

Caryophyllene, with its pepper and clove core, belongs near char and healthy protein. A pepper-crusted steak or portobello cap with cracked black pepper lines up directly with caryophyllene. I have likewise had success with cacio e pepe, where the Pecorino's salt and butter emulsify into a sauce that binds the pepper heat. If you desire a vegan path, roasted cauliflower with vadouvan curry, golden raisins, and pine nuts strikes seasoning, wonderful, and nutty texture in a manner that makes caryophyllene bloom.

Linalool is a gentle guest. Couple it with lavender-adjacent tastes however maintain the florals restrained. Poached pears with vanilla and a murmur of cardamom are the right speed. A soft goat cheese with honey and split pink peppercorn can also mirror linalool's soft-focus quality. Go easy on acid. Too much lemon or vinegar will certainly wash away the perfume.

Techniques that preserve aroma

It is something to choose foods that sing with your flower, it is another to maintain those top notes undamaged. Terpenes are wayward. Rough handling, high heat, and direct exposure to air hemorrhage them out of your meal and your jar.

When I intend a pairing, I prep mise en location early yet hold anything fragrant until the last minute. Citrus enthusiasm should be gratted minutes before plating. Natural herbs obtain torn, not chopped, for much less wounding. If I complete a recipe with instilled oil, I sprinkle at the table instead of in the kitchen. For flower service, I grind gently with a sharp two-piece grinder or scissors right before evaporation. Powdering damages structure, can motivate hotspots, and dries the bowl faster.

Storage is simple but vital. Keep THCA flower in airtight glass, in the dark, at a secure cool space temperature level. Avoid refrigeration unless you are managing concentrates, as condensation can damage structure and aroma.

Raw THCA in the kitchen

When you intend to display the fragrance of THCA flower without activation, use chilly fat as a provider. I make a simple cold mixture by mixing carefully cut blossom right into added virgin olive oil at a 1 to 2 gram per 120 milliliter ratio, then let it rest at area temperature for 20 to 30 minutes. Mix, pressure if you like, or leave a few flecks for visual result. Drizzle over a burrata and tomato plate or onto toasted sourdough with anchovy. The oil liquifies and secures some terpenes, that makes the scent bloom as it strikes the palate.

You can also fold raw flower into compound butter. Job swiftly to stay clear of thawing the butter. Spread on hot corn or thaw delicately over fit to be tied asparagus right before offering. Some THCA may decarb at the surface if the food is really warm, but in my experience the direct exposure time is short and the impact minor if you offer promptly.

For baked items, raw THCA is complicated given that the majority of baking needs heat that will certainly convert it. If your objective is aroma without activation, think about no-bake desserts. Cheesecakes established with jelly or panna cotta take to light flower and citrus notes, and a little bit of raw blossom folded into the covering can be wonderful if the cultivar is tidy and sweet.

Thoughtful decarboxylation when you want it

If your objective is to turn on THCA and lean into THC's heat without wiping out terpenes, start low and sluggish. In my examinations, decarbing at around 105 to 115 Celsius for 30 to 45 mins protects much more terpene character than blowing up at greater temperatures for shorter periods. The local time depends on wetness content. Spread ground blossom slim on parchment, cover loosely with aluminum foil to restrict air flow, and let it cool down in the shut container prior to opening up. You will still lose some leading notes, so strategy to present fresh terpenes through food, such as zest or herbs, at the finishing stage.

Once triggered, the body of the pairing adjustments. Dishes that bring a lot more fat and stronger flavoring often tend to balance the more comprehensive, occasionally cozier, account of decarbed marijuana. Think braised short ribs with gremolata, or a mushroom risotto with lemon and parsley to lift the richness. I also like bitters in the glass - a light amaro spritz or a grapefruit restorative - to keep the taste awake without hammering the terpenes.

Avoiding common mistakes

I have actually enjoyed pairings hinder for factors that have nothing to do with the blossom. The most frequent perpetrator is temperature level mismanagement. If you set the tool expensive for a limonene-forward cultivar, you will cook off the glimmer and be entrusted generic natural herb. Start lower than you believe, then increase in tiny steps.

Heavy garlic and raw onion are another hazard. They bewilder fragile terpenes and linger. If you want alliums, roast them gradually to coax sweetness and lower the bite. Excess vinegar can additionally strip fragrance. Utilize it, yet equilibrium with fat and consider milder acids like rice vinegar or citrus.

On the flower side, overgrinding is an actual issue. A cosy, moderate work reveals sufficient surface area to launch fragrance without becoming dust that heats erratically. And do not let ground flower sit in the open. Lots what you need and top the jar.

Finally, consider resistance and context. Raw THCA pairings are excellent for daytime or for visitors with reduced resistance. If you plan to decarb, establish clear expectations about strength and serve smaller parts. I have a behavior of offering a little palate cleanser, such as a cucumber water with mint, in between courses. It resets the detects and keeps the evening smooth.

Regional plates that play well with terpene profiles

Every food brings a collection of signature aromatics. If you delight in discovering, select an area and match a blossom to its core flavors.

Italian seaside food preparation leans on lemon, fennel, basil, and pepper. Limonene and pinene prosper below. A plate of crudo with lemon passion, olive oil, and sea salt lets you test micro-adjustments: include basil for pinene, broken pepper for caryophyllene. Switch over the blossom and notice what persists.

Mexican salsas, particularly those with roasted chilies and barbequed pineapple, bridge citrus and smoke. Limonene can puncture the warmth, while myrcene takes pleasure in ripe fruit. Keep cilantro light as it can dominate. A mango and jicama salad with lime and Tajín matches magnificently with an exotic, myrcene-driven flower.

Middle Eastern plates such as fattoush, labneh with za'atar, and barbequed lamb program pinene and caryophyllene pairings. Za'atar's thyme and sesame mingle with resinous notes and the warm seeds lug aroma. A mint-forward tabbouleh may rinse subtler flower unless you temper the lemon.

Japanese cuisine incentives restraint. Think yuzu kosho with sashimi, where limonene meets yuzu's distinctive citrus and a touch of warmth. Shiso presents eco-friendly flavor that resonates with pinene. Maintain wasabi genuine and minimal. The volatile allyl isothiocyanate can swipe the show.

The coffee and chocolate window

Two foods are worthy of unique mention. Coffee and chocolate both bring intricate terpene and terpene-like substances that can overwhelm less organized flowers. When matched well, however, they produce depth you do not get elsewhere.

For coffee, a light to tool roast with citrus and flower notes suits limonene and linalool. Brew carefully, stay clear of scalding, and offer closer to 60 Celsius instead of tongue-searing hot. If the flower leans nutty or cocoa-like in the base, a cleaned Ethiopian or a high-grown Central American coffee is a strong partner. Dark roasts pair much better with caryophyllene, specifically if you add a hint of cardamom or black pepper to the cup.

Chocolate sits pleasantly with caryophyllene and myrcene. A 70 to 75 percent bar, with dried out fruit notes and a tidy coating, allows flavor and planet resonate. Higher cacao percents can eclipse softer blossoms. If you intend to push into treat, olive oil chocolate mousse with sea salt can carry a pinene accent if you do with shaved fennel or a small sprig of rosemary.
